Insects Queenex Publishers Limited While insects consume a fair share of plant biomass, in turn they support biodiversity in agroecosystems and, through natural pest control, reduce reliance on pesticides. Insect diversity plays a pivotal role for food security through crop damage, natural pest control, and pollination. climate warming increases risks of insect pest outbreaks and threatens regulating services due to spatial and temporal mismatches.

Major declines in insect biomass and diversity, reviewed here, have become obvious and well documented since the end of world war ii. here, we conclude that the spread and intensification of agriculture during the past half century is directly related to these losses. Agrobiodiversity supports a broad range of ecosystem services vital for productive and sustainable agriculture: diverse habitats within farms (e.g., hedgerows, flower strips) support a range of wild pollinators, enhancing crop yields beyond what managed honeybees alone can provide.
